  2. https://www.espn.com/nfl/story/_/id/34553680/chicago-bears-say-singular-focus-suburban-arlington-park-site-new-stadium Chicago Bears say 'singular focus' is on suburban Arlington Park site for new stadium McCaskey said the Bears will "seek no public funding for direct stadium structure construction" but would need assistance in order to complete the rest of the multibillion-dollar project. The necessary infrastructure, like roads and sewers, is what the Bears will need taxpayer help with or "will not be able to move forward" with the project, according to McCaskey. How convenient the Bears couldn't ballpark what this "necessary infrastructure" would cost and actually entails. And as for "the new stadium would make up less than half of the development, which would include restaurants, retail and office space, housing, a hotel, fitness center, new parks, ponds and open areas," who pray tell would be funding these amenities. They don't sound like "direct stadium structure construction" to me. Jimmy and Dee are following this nonsense closely.

  7. Just offering some ideas as to why attendance has been dreadful since the Sizemore/Haffner years. Frankly attendance has never been that impressive save for the golden period 25 years ago. https://www.baseball-almanac.com/teams/cleiatte.shtml CLEVELAND GUARDIANS ATTENDANCE DATA
  8. Undoubtedly there are a number of reasons discussed on these forums in previous years and they still apply: Lack of promotions, general disinterest in baseball, virtually no stars, dynamic pricing and overall expense of a game, lack of championships, perception we're a farm league for other teams, many diehard fans of the 90s and early 2000s since relocated, corporate community's ambivalence, a shrinking city and stagnated region, new stadium honeymoon period long gone, etc.
